خانه / آموزش‌ها / آموزش هاست / قطع دسترسی آی پی های خاص در پرونده htaccess
block-ip-in-htaccess-domain-host
block-ip-in-htaccess-domain-host

قطع دسترسی آی پی های خاص در پرونده htaccess

htaccess

htaccess مخفف “HyperText Access” است که به فارسی می توان آن را به “دسترسی توسط ابرمتن” ترجمه کرد. در حالت عادی اگر بخواهید تغییراتی در وب سرور ایجاد کنید باید به فایل های تنظیمات وب سرور اصلی دسترسی داشته باشید، اما این فایل راه انجام بعضی کارها و تغییرات در وب سرور شما را بدون نیاز به فایل های اصلی ایجاد می کند. فایل htaccess توسط وب سرورهای Apache و Litespeed استفاده می شود.

قطع دسترسی آی‌پی‌های خاص

برای مسدود کردن آی‌پی های خاص در هاست و وب سرویس آپاچی فقط کافیست پرونده‌ی .htaccess را در مسیر public_html ( ویا مسیر روت وبسایت) یافته و مطابق زیر کدها را به انتهای این فایل اضافه کنید.

order deny,allow
deny from IP
  • آی‌پی‌هایی که قصد مسدود کردن دسترسی آنها را دارید به جای کلمه IP در کد بالا قرار دهید برای مسدود کردن آی‌پی‌های بیشتر deny from IP این خط رو تکرار کنید.

قطع دسترسی آی‌پی کشور‌ها

برای قطع دسترسی آی‌پی یک کشور خاص کافیست به این سایت مراجعه کنید : + پس از انتخاب کشور مورد نظر و همچنین انتخاب گزینه Apache 2.0 -2.3 .htaccess deny بر روی گزینه download کلیک کرده و فایل txt را دانلود و محتویات آنرا در فایل .htaccess سایت خودتون کپی کنید.
از این پس دسترسی آی‌پیهای اون کشور به سایت شما بسته خواهد شد.

افزونه نمایش پیام‌های کانال تلگرام در سایت

درباره ی محمد جواد قاسمی

geeksesi :)

مطلب پیشنهادی

cloudflare-config-domain-on-vps-domain-host

استفاده از کلودفلار (cloudflare) در سرور مجازی (vps)

استفاده از کلودفلار (cloudflare) در سرور مجازی (vps) کلودفلار (cloudflare) کلودفلار (cloudflare) یک شرکت در …

پاسخ دهید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*